Transportation Planner is a 16-month contract position responsible for planning and coordinating daily execution of Western region transportation activities.
**Key Responsibilities**:
- Plan daily transportation requirements to optimize loads while minimizing costs
- Use Oracle Transportation and Excel tools to plan daily transportation
- Book transportation requirements with third party carriers ensuring all information is relayed accurately
- Communicate with Production, Distribution and Sales teams to ensure on-time product pickup and delivery
- Provide carriers with transportation details, including:
- Pickup and delivery dates
- Type, volume and weight of shipment requirements
- Appropriate rates (as required)
- Ensure shipments are updated in Oracle with correct information and changes are made as required
- Monitor transportation services issues and escalate as required
- Maintain accurate computer records of all transportation activities, including dispatch files, record of customer requests and services rendered
- Coordinate shunting requirements through plants and distribution centers
- Manage reverse logistics and tray replenishment to production facilities and co-manufacturers
- Assist in the monitoring and tracking of fleet assets (trays and trailers)
- Ensure adequate levels of assets are maintained at each of the facilities
- Promote safe work activities by conducting safety audits, attending company safety meetings, and meeting with individual staff members
- Daily transportation schedule setup and execution
- Changes to transportation schedule and adjusting in Oracle
- Negotiate transportation spot buys for unscheduled shipments
